Bromli Ironroot
Shop Atmosphere
“Bromli sings to his wares while working; customers report that claiming a weapon involves a short mutual humming ritual where the new owner hums their name into the metal. He will not sell certain pieces until he learns the buyer’s 'stone-name' (a private, clan-style name) — he may provide a simple short-term loan of any item for a ritual if the buyer participates in a small singing/bonding (roleplay opportunity). He offers discounted repair work if the buyer brings a shared tankard for the forge hymn afterwards.”
